Famous Grey Hair Men: Style, Wisdom & Seniority

Grey hair has become a recognizable signature for many influential men, signaling experience, style, and confidence. Across culture, business, and entertainment, famous men with grey hair command attention while challenging rigid norms about aging and appearance.

This exploration highlights notable figures whose silver strands shape public perception and inspire conversations about identity, leadership, and personal branding. Each profile reveals how grey hair can amplify authority and charisma in distinct fields.

Name Field Grey Hair Style Public Perception
George Clooney Film & Advocacy Salt-and-pepper, neatly styled Refined, authoritative Hollywood veteran
Sir Patrick Stewart Theatre & Screen Full silver, often dramatic Regal, commanding classical presence
David Letterman Late-night Television Thick grey, casually windswept Wry, seasoned commentator
Bernie Sanders Politics Unruly grey mane Defiant, grassroots authenticity
Ian McKellen Theatre & Fantasy Film Silver, meticulously maintained Wise, mythic storyteller

The Power of Grey in Leadership

In boardrooms and government chambers, famous men with grey hair often occupy seats of influence, leveraging years of expertise. The color grey can project steadiness, suggesting measured judgment under pressure.

These leaders harness their silver tones to reinforce credibility, turning what some might see as aging into a visible asset that commands respect during critical negotiations and public addresses.

Redefining Masculine Grooming

Style-forward celebrities transform grey hair into a runway statement, mixing silver with sharp tailoring and bold accessories. Far from fading into the background, their looks celebrate texture and intentionality.

By embracing grey, these icons encourage men to view color changes as an opportunity for creative expression rather than something to disguise.

Cultural Impact on Hair Narratives

Cinema, music, and social media amplify these style choices, turning specific grey hairstyles into emblems of an era. When famous men with grey hair appear in magazines or feeds, they normalize a wider spectrum of beauty.

The result is a gradual shift in grooming expectations, where salt-and-pepper manes are framed as markers of originality and self-assured modern masculinity.

Legacy, Age, and Public Memory

Across decades, famous men with grey hair become living archives of cultural change, their evolving palates reflecting shifts in fashion, technology, and social values. Historians and critics read these transformations as signals of adaptability and resilience.

In collective memory, their silver strands help anchor pivotal moments, making it easier to recall eras defined by innovation, struggle, or triumph. The visibility of grey hair therefore extends beyond aesthetics into storytelling and heritage.

Industry Standards and Representation

Entertainment and corporate sectors increasingly recognize that famous men with grey hair embody diverse leadership archetypes, challenging monolithic ideals of youth. Casting directors and executives now weigh experience and nuance alongside traditional appearance criteria.

This growing inclusion supports richer narratives on screen and in the workplace, allowing audiences and employees to see themselves reflected in positions of power without feeling pressured to abandon natural aging.

Does grey hair indicate higher perceived authority in professional settings?

Yes, studies and public perception often associate grey hair with greater expertise and composure, lending an implicit sense of authority in leadership presentations and negotiations.

Can grey hair affect casting choices for actors in dramatic roles?

Absolutely, casting teams frequently seek famous men with grey hair to instantly convey wisdom, trauma, or resilience, using natural color to deepen character storytelling.

How does grey hair influence public trust in political figures?

Voters frequently link silver hair with stability and long-term vision, which can increase trust in policies and steady crisis management, particularly during turbulent periods.

Are grooming routines for grey hair different from those for pigmented hair?

Many men use specialized color-depositing shampoos, moisturizing treatments, and tailored haircuts to maintain shine and shape, ensuring their grey looks intentional rather than faded.
